Sec. 402.213. - General unlawful employment practices.

Citation: Jacksonville, FL Code of Ordinances § 402.213.

Section: 402.213.

Notwithstanding that no immediate business or professional relationship exists between the persons involved, it is an unlawful employment practice for a person: (a) To retaliate or discriminate in any manner against a person because the latter has opposed an unlawful employment practice under this Part or because the person has made a charge or testified, assisted or participated in a manner in an investigation, proceeding or hearing under this Chapter. (b) To aid, abet, incite, compel or coerce a person to engage in an unlawful employment practice under this Part or to prevent a person from complying with the provisions of this Chapter or an order of the Commission issued hereunder. (c) By canvassing, to commit or engage in an unlawful employment practice under this Part. (Ord. 78-633-626, § 1; Ord. 83-591-400, § 1; Ord. 1999-1117-E, § 1) Note— Former § 152.211.
